Battle for the Cloud: Examining the Competitive Dynamics of Cloud Gaming Market Share
The distribution of Cloud Gaming Market Share is a dynamic and hotly contested affair, with several major technology corporations leveraging their unique strengths to carve out a significant presence. Currently, Microsoft's Xbox Cloud Gaming is widely considered a market leader, not necessarily in pure performance, but in overall value and integration. By bundling it with its incredibly popular Game Pass Ultimate subscription, Microsoft has successfully onboarded millions of players, using its vast content library, including blockbuster acquisitions like Activision Blizzard, as its primary competitive weapon. Holding another significant slice of the market is NVIDIA's GeForce NOW, which appeals to a different demographic—the discerning PC gamer. By focusing on raw streaming performance, offering access to the highest-end GPUs, and allowing users to play games they already own, NVIDIA has established itself as the go-to service for quality and flexibility, building a loyal user base.
Sony's PlayStation Plus Premium service also commands a substantial market share, primarily by leveraging its enormous install base of PlayStation consoles. For millions of PlayStation owners, the ability to stream games from a vast back-catalog of iconic titles is a compelling add-on, even if its technological reach beyond the console ecosystem has been more limited compared to Microsoft's approach. Amazon's Luna and other services compete for the remaining share, often by targeting niche audiences or specific use cases. The battle for market share is fought on multiple fronts: content exclusivity is paramount, as demonstrated by Microsoft's aggressive acquisitions; streaming quality and latency are critical technical differentiators where NVIDIA excels; and the business model—whether a curated library or a remote virtual machine—defines the target audience. As the market continues to mature, market share will likely shift based on which provider can offer the most compelling combination of content, performance, and price.
